#42D16D (Emerald) - RGB 66, 209, 109 Color Information

#42d16d Conversion Table

HEX Triplet 42, D1, 6D
RGB Decimal 66, 209, 109
RGB Octal 102, 321, 155
RGB Percent 25.9%, 82%, 42.7%
RGB Binary 1000010, 11010001, 1101101
CMY 0.741, 0.180, 0.573
CMYK 68, 0, 48, 18

Color spaces of #42D16D Emerald - RGB(66, 209, 109)

HSV (or HSB) 138°, 68°, 82°
HSL 138°, 61°, 54°
Web Safe #33cc66
XYZ 27.808, 47.863, 22.241
CIE-Lab 74.739, -59.186, 38.660
xyY 0.284, 0.489, 47.863
Decimal 4378989
